RCU Elects Board Officers

SANTA ROSA, Calif. -- Redwood Credit Union has recently re-elected three volunteer officials to the board of directors for the 2008-2011 term.

They are incumbents Robert Steele, Debra Watts and Robert Wieck. The credit union's board has also selected its officers for the year to include Greg McGuirk will serve as chair; Robert Steele as vice chair; Jim Olmsted as secretary; and Debra Watts as treasurer.

Steele has been an RCU volunteer since 1999 and is currently a commercial insurance product director for Fireman's Fund Insurance Co., where he has worked for over 31 years.

Watts has been a volunteer for Redwood CU since 1976 and has held a variety of positions on the board. She holds an associates degree from Santa Rosa Junior College and has been employed by the County of Sonoma for more than 25 years, currently serving as the manager of the customer services division of the Permit and Resource Management Department.

A volunteer since 1976, Wieck has served on the board of directors since 1979. He is retired after 30 years of service to Sonoma County, where he most recently served as administration division director for the Department of Health Services.

RCU has also elected its supervisory committee members. Martin Grove will serve as committee chair, Krishna Kumar as secretary and David Gouin as director.

Kumar has served on RCU's supervisory committee since 2003 and is general manager of the Valley of the Moon Water District. In addition to volunteering his time to benefit several local nonprofits, he has served on the board of directors of the Sonoma Sea Dragons.

Gouin has over 27 years of public service experience with the Sonoma County, the City of Vacaville and the City of Santa Rosa. He currently serves as the executive director of Economic Development and Housing for Santa Rosa. Gouin has been involved in several local organizations such as Petaluma Ecumenical Properties, the Santa Rosa Chamber of Commerce, Leadership Santa Rosa and is currently on the board of the Bennett Valley Union School District.
